Transaction 629c2ca948a4f2f816aaef55ab37404f2c6b59168826815626bc30ad5aa76108
1 Input
2 Outputs
- 629c2ca948a4f2f816aaef55ab37404f2c6b59168826815626bc30ad5aa76108:0
- 629c2ca948a4f2f816aaef55ab37404f2c6b59168826815626bc30ad5aa76108:1
value 6708336
address 13waKuJJVjqUEeR2RQ6r5bDBirKSjygqTn
value 6583813
address 18d138QCiQNgPR9SBHzQGCyB2BRbkbzGVs